Overview
- The food processing ministry reported MoUs worth more than Rs 25,000 crore on day two, pushing the two‑day total past Rs 1 lakh crore.
- Sessions drew global regulators, policymakers, startups and industry leaders for dialogues on sustainability, technology, investment and international partnerships.
- MoFPI hosted thirteen focused sessions spanning five pillars, covering pet food, nutraceuticals, speciality foods, alcoholic beverages and plant‑based foods.
- Partner and focus state showcases featured Uttar Pradesh, Gujarat, Punjab, Jharkhand and Bihar alongside delegations from New Zealand, Vietnam, Japan and Russia.
- Parallel events included FSSAI’s 3rd Global Food Regulators Summit and the 24th India International Seafood Show, while bilateral meetings were held with Russia and Portugal.
